Siena Heights University

Siena Heights University (SHU) is a Roman Catholic postsecondary institution in Adrian, Michigan. It is also affiliated with the St. Joseph Academy and Montessori Children’s House. The institution was founded in 1919 as St. Joseph's College for Women by the Adrian Dominican Sisters. In 1939, it was renamed as Siena Heights College after Saint Catherine of Siena.
